New Delhi: Tamil famous person Vijay, 47, fondly referred to as Thalapathy (younger commander) by his legions of followers, made his foray into politics moderately efficiently without campaigning or contesting elections. 

In the Tamil Nadu rural native physique elections final week, his fan membership — All India Thalapathy Vijay Makkal Iyakkam — recorded a 68 per cent strike charge, successful 115 of the 169 seats it contested. 

While the ruling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am (DMK) swept the polls, wherein over 27,000 seats have been up for grabs, Vijay’s fan membership, marking its political debut, did higher than actor Kamal Haasan’s Makkal Needhi Maiam, the Pattali Makkal Katchi, actor Vijaykant’s Desiya Murpokku Dravida Kazhagam (DMDK) and the Naam Tamilar Katchi (NTK) — all established events within the state. 

This was the primary time the actor gave consent to workplace-bearers of his fan membership to contest elections in his title.  

In early September, Vijay had moved court docket towards 11 folks, together with his dad and mom and members of his fan membership, for utilizing his title and pictures throughout elections. In November final 12 months, the actor even issued a assertion when his father registered the ‘All India Thalapathy Vijay Makkal Iyakkam’ with the Election Commission of India as a political celebration. “I inform my fans and the public that there is no relation whatsoever between the political party that my father has started and me, directly or indirectly,” he had stated then. 

In lower than a 12 months, the actor agreed to elections being contested in his title underneath the identical celebration title and even set two major standards for candidate choice — “educated youth” and “equal representation to women”.

Bussy Anand, normal secretary of the Thalapathy Vijay Makkal Iyakkam, instructed ThePrint that the outcomes weren’t surprising because the celebration had earned a lot of goodwill in Thalapathy’s title, particularly through the Covid lockdown. 

Detailing the record of labor accomplished, Anand stated, that through the pandemic, in 10 districts, together with Salem, Thanjavur, Chennai, Tiruvallur, and Trichy, the fan membership gave free breakfast and rations to folks, supplied them with sanitisers and medicines, and even organized oxygen for these in want. 

“All of this was accomplished in Thalapathy’s title. All of the cadres labored very effectively,” he stated. “The Vijay Makkal Iyakkam has been around for the past 27 years and for close to 20-22 years we have been giving free saris, dhotis etc in Vijay’s name.” 

Anand stated all members of the fan membership went door to door and campaigned in Thalapathy’s title and used his photograph in addition to a flag along with his title and picture. 

The celebration’s Kancheepuram unit head, E.C.R. Saravanan, stated the actor’s reputation helped within the polls. “Vijay’s popularity and him being a man who works and fights for the rights of the downtrodden is what worked in our favour,” he stated.

Vijay, a movie icon in Tamil cinema, is an actor, playback singer and philanthropist who began out as a baby actor. 

Extremely widespread among the many youth, in 2014, he was the most Googled Tamil actor, overtaking Rajinikanth and Kamal Haasan. Last 12 months, a selfie he reposted had the document of being essentially the most retweeted photograph of the 12 months in India.

He has performed the lead in over 60 films, reaching a lot success commercially in India and abroad.

His fan membership of over 10 lakh members campaigned in his title. While he hasn’t formally contested elections, the actor had prolonged assist for victims of alleged police excesses within the anti-Sterlite agitation and protests towards the NEET. 

Although Anand was very guarded about Vijay himself becoming a member of politics and contesting elections, saying it’s one thing for the actor to determine, the native items of the famous person’s fan membership say they’ll persuade him to hitch politics, including that it’s the pure course of occasions.

Mainstream events, analysts not too impressed

Many, nevertheless, will not be too impressed with the fan membership’s success. Mainstream political events imagine the All India Thalapathy Vijay Makkal Iyakkam just isn’t one to be taken too severely and solely one thing smaller events ought to be careful for. 

The ruling DMK stated it doesn’t connect an excessive amount of significance to the outcomes of Vijay’s fan membership. 

Speaking to ThePrint, DMK spokesperson A. Saravanan stated the story was not in regards to the votes gained by Vijay’s fan membership however how the DMK had swept the native physique polls and “set a new benchmark under the leadership of (Chief Minister) M.K. Stalin”.

“We don’t take their results and votes received that seriously. This is something for smaller parties such as Kamal Haasan’s or the PMK or AMMK to take notice of. The DMK does not attach too much importance to the results of the All India Thalapathy Vijay Makkal Iyakkam,” Sarvanan stated.

Analysts say that the fan membership has a lengthy strategy to go, and that Vijay is attempting to have his cake and eat it too. 

Ramu Manivannan, Professor and Head of Department of Politics & Public Administration on the University of Madras, stated the fan membership’s outcomes weren’t in regards to the celebration however extra in regards to the persona. 

“Saying it’s a fan club is not sufficient political ground. If you say it is your party, then people can openly challenge you. All of this is a double standard,” Manivannan stated. “Vijay has shown interest for a while but politics demands sacrifices. Currently, he wants to be in politics without making sacrifices. He wants to have his cake and eat it too.”  

He stated the fan membership contesting elections in Vijay’s title was a method of accelerating his market worth and catching the general public area and creativeness. “Currently, he is only confusing the voters,” he stated. 

Muthukumar, head of division of Political Science at Presidency College in Chennai, stated the fan membership did effectively primarily as a result of children, including that they didn’t have a correct grassroots construction like established events such because the DMK and the AIADMK within the state.

“Youngsters like either Vijay or Ajith but Ajith is nowhere in politics currently.” Speaking about Vijay’s different counterparts who entered the political fray, comparable to Kamal Haasan and Rajinikanth, Muthukumar stated, in each circumstances, a grassroots presence was lacking.

Drawing a comparability with MGR and Jayalalithaa, he stated the 2 former CMs of Tamil Nadu had an immensely sturdy grassroots presence, which was a defining issue of their electoral successes.

“MGR had that charisma and, through his films, songs and the kind of movies he chose formed a connection with the public politically. Vijay is trying to do the same but one has to wait and see if he will be successful; if he decides to officially join politics,” Muthukumar stated.
